Michael Anthony Aird AM (born 12 April 1949 in Melbourne) is a former Tasmanian politician.
During this time, he held many ministerial positions, including Environment, Industrial Relations, Employment, and Education.
When Labor member Charles Batt retired in 1995, Aird successfully contested election in the seat of Derwent.
On 9 November 2010, Aird announced that he was retiring from politics and that he would step down as Treasurer and as a Legislative Council member on 6 December.
In 2016 Aird was appointed a Member of the Order of Australia for significant service to the Parliament and community of Tasmania, particularly to infrastructure development and microeconomic reform.
